/*
 * The following two constants set the default block and fragment sizes.
 * Both constants must be a power of 2 and meet the following constraints:
 *      MINBSIZE <= DESBLKSIZE <= MAXBSIZE
 *      sectorsize <= DESFRAGSIZE <= DESBLKSIZE
 *      DESBLKSIZE / DESFRAGSIZE <= 8
 */
#define DFL_FRAGSIZE    2048
#define DFL_BLKSIZE     16384

/*
 * Cylinder groups may have up to many cylinders. The actual
 * number used depends upon how much information can be stored
 * on a single cylinder. The default is to use as many as possible
 * cylinders per group.
 */
#define DESCPG          65536   /* desired fs_cpg ("infinity") */

/*
 * Once upon a time...
 *    ROTDELAY gives the minimum number of milliseconds to initiate
 *    another disk transfer on the same cylinder. It is used in
 *    determining the rotationally optimal layout for disk blocks
 *    within a file; the default of fs_rotdelay is 4ms.
 *
 * ...but now we make this 0 to disable the rotdelay delay because
 * modern drives with read/write-behind achieve higher performance
 * without the delay.
 */
#define ROTDELAY        0

/*
 * MAXBLKPG determines the maximum number of data blocks which are
 * placed in a single cylinder group. The default is one indirect
 * block worth of data blocks.
 */
#define MAXBLKPG(bsize) ((bsize) / sizeof(daddr_t))

/*
 * Each file system has a number of inodes statically allocated.
 * We allocate one inode slot per NFPI fragments, expecting this
 * to be far more than we will ever need.
 */
#define NFPI            4

/*
 * Once upon a time...
 *    For each cylinder we keep track of the availability of blocks at different
 *    rotational positions, so that we can lay out the data to be picked
 *    up with minimum rotational latency.  NRPOS is the default number of
 *    rotational positions that we distinguish.  With NRPOS of 8 the resolution
 *    of our summary information is 2ms for a typical 3600 rpm drive.
 *
 * ...but now we make this 1 (which essentially disables the rotational
 * position table because modern drives with read-ahead and write-behind do
 * better without the rotational position table.
 */
#define NRPOS           1       /* number distinct rotational positions */

/*
 * About the same time as the above, we knew what went where on the disks.
 * no longer so, so kill the code which finds the different platters too...
 * We do this by saying one head, with a lot of sectors on it.
 * The number of sectors are used to determine the size of a cyl-group.
 * Kirk suggested one or two meg per "cylinder" so we say two.
 */
#define NTRACKS         1       /* number of heads */
#define NSECTORS        4096    /* number of sectors */
